1. Up conversion circuitry for use in a radio transceiver for up converting, in two stages, a base-band information signal to an RF information signal for transmission, wherein a first said stage converts said base band information signal to an IF information signal and a second said stage converts said IF information signal to said RF information signal, said up conversion circuitry comprising:

  • (a) an image rejection mixer component configured for up converting said base band information signal to said IF information signal using an IF oscillator signal and achieving substantial image signal rejection;

    (b) a mixer component configured for up converting said IF information signal to said RF information signal using an RF oscillator signal; and

    ,(c) a frequency synthesizer configured for generating each of said RF and IF oscillator signals wherein said IF oscillator signal is an integer (N) sub-harmonic of said RF oscillator signal and the frequency value of said IF oscillator signal is selected to be within the operating frequency band of said image rejection mixer component.
